What does a Courier Delivery Driver do?

A courier delivery driver is responsible for distributing parcels and packages from the warehouse to various recipients according to the area of designation. Courier delivery drivers verify the delivery details to ensure the efficient and timely delivery of parcels to prevent delays and possible customer complaints. They also operate the delivery vehicle, requiring them to have comprehensive knowledge of engine maintenance and repairs. A courier delivery driver must have excellent communication and organizational skills, especially in taking care of the parcels properly to avoid any damage upon delivery.

  3. Make a budget

    Including a salary range in your courier delivery driver job description helps attract top candidates to the position. A courier delivery driver salary can be affected by several factors, such as geography, experience, seniority, certifications, and the prestige of the hiring company.

    For example, the average salary for a courier delivery driver in Louisiana may be lower than in Alaska, and an entry-level courier delivery driver usually earns less than a senior-level courier delivery driver. Additionally, a courier delivery driver with certifications may command a higher salary, and working for a well-known company or start-up may also impact an employee's pay.

    Average courier delivery driver salary

    $37,495yearly

    $18.03 hourly rate

    Entry-level courier delivery driver salary
    $30,000 yearly salary

  7. Send a job offer and onboard your new courier delivery driver

    Once you've found the courier delivery driver candidate you'd like to hire, it's time to write an offer letter. This should include an explicit job offer that includes the salary and the details of any other perks. Qualified candidates might be looking at multiple positions, so your offer must be competitive if you like the candidate. Also, be prepared for a negotiation stage, as candidates may way want to tweak the details of your initial offer. Once you've settled on these details, you can draft a contract to formalize your agreement.

    It's equally important to follow up with applicants who don't get the job with an email letting them know that the position has been filled.

    To prepare for the new courier delivery driver first day, you should share an onboarding schedule with them that covers their first period on the job. You should also quickly complete any necessary paperwork, such as employee action forms and onboarding documents like I-9, benefits enrollment, and federal and state tax forms. Finally, Human Resources must ensure a new employee file is created for internal record keeping.

How much does it cost to hire a courier delivery driver?

There are different types of costs for hiring courier delivery drivers. One-time cost per hire for the recruitment process. Ongoing costs include employee salary, training, onboarding, benefits, insurance, and equipment. It is essential to consider all of these costs when evaluating hiring a new courier delivery driver employee.

Courier delivery drivers earn a median yearly salary is $37,495 a year in the US. However, if you're looking to find courier delivery drivers for hire on a contract or per-project basis, hourly rates typically range between $14 and $21.
